Setup Guide for Signal

On this repository, you will find guides about Signal Setup that might help people who want to run their own signal server.

Requirements

  • SSL Certificate of your server's domain (For secure communication, can be bypassed but it will be less secure)
  • Google Recaptcha (For anti-spam in authentication)
  • Firebase (For push notification, if not used, the notification will not work correctly)
  • Twilio (For SMS OTP, can be by passsed by priting the OTP to another means to user)
  • Amazon Web Service (For Profile Picture / Avatar, Attachments, and CDS Queue. Can be subtituted with MinIO & LocalStack)

FAQ

Q: Will I be able to do ... with Signal?

A: My suggestion is first you need to setup normal signal server and check if it will fulfill your need.

Q: My chat only goes one way or can't send chat even when the server already set properly.

A: Probably caused by keystore haven't contain your SSL certificate / certificate did not match the url / you have not setup the Unidentified Delivery properly in the client. Will be explained in each guide of the server & clients.

Q: How to setup Turn Server? I can't do voice/video call.

A: Probably related to your port, either it is not allowed by the firewall or it is not properly set. See my example config on Coturn Server

Q: Can I subtitute AWS to MinIO?

A: I tried it here signal-minio using modification created by kondal789rao . Someone also did a pull request here: Use MinIO instead of the AWS. Also you can try to look into Localstack for local development.

Q: Can I disable / change Twilio? (by getting the generated OTP on the server)

A: Yes, it is possible, you need to change TwilioSmsSender Class, see example on Signal Server Without Twilio.

Q: Can I use Signal in localhost / internal IP / self-signed certificate (by trusting all certificate)

A: Yes, it is possible but it is not secure, see example on Signal Server Self Signed Certificate.

Q: Can I remove Google Mobile Service (GMS) from Signal?

A: Yes! A Signal user named "tx-hw" did it on their Github Fork of Signal-Android. You can read more about it on their Signal Community Post
